    Hardmuscle wrote: »
    We can't adjust the width using BBCode

    Use Paint (or a similar tool) to resize the image by percentage (these are 10% of their actual size).
    [img]https://i.imgur.com/lnHagje.jpg[/img] [img]https://i.imgur.com/lnHagje.jpg[/img] [img]https://i.imgur.com/lnHagje.jpg[/img] looks like the following:

    lnHagje.jpg lnHagje.jpg lnHagje.jpg

    Then (if you want to), link the smaller images to a full-size copy. Like so.

    [url="https://i.imgur.com/RcX5xUu.jpg"][img]https://i.imgur.com/lnHagje.jpg[/img][/url] [url="https://i.imgur.com/RcX5xUu.jpg"][img]https://i.imgur.com/lnHagje.jpg[/img][/url] [url="https://i.imgur.com/RcX5xUu.jpg"][img]https://i.imgur.com/lnHagje.jpg[/img][/url]

    lnHagje.jpg lnHagje.jpg lnHagje.jpg
    transparent text is transparent.

    Edit: I used Paint.NET in the above example. -- (it's free and makes Microsoft Paint look like a joke).
